The Diethyl(3-pyridyl)borane, with the CAS registry number 89878-14-8, has the IUPAC name of diethyl(pyridin-3-yl)borane. And its product categories are including Nitrogen cyclic compounds; B (Classes of Boron Compounds); Boranes.

The characteristics of this chemical are as follows: (1)ACD/LogP: 1.42; (2)# of Rule of 5 Violations: 0; (3)ACD/LogD (pH 5.5): 1.39; (4)ACD/LogD (pH 7.4): 1.42; (5)ACD/BCF (pH 5.5): 6.53; (6)ACD/BCF (pH 7.4): 7.04; (7)ACD/KOC (pH 5.5): 130.43; (8)ACD/KOC (pH 7.4): 140.62; (9)#H bond acceptors: 1; (10)#H bond donors: 0; (11)#Freely Rotating Bonds: 3; (12)Polar Surface Area: 12.89; (13)Index of Refraction: 1.457; (14)Molar Refractivity: 46.53 cm3; (15)Molar Volume: 170.7 cm3; (16)Polarizability: 18.44 ×10-24 cm3; (17)Surface Tension: 28.2 dyne/cm; (18)Density: 0.86 g/cm3; (19)Flash Point: 78.3 °C; (20)Enthalpy of Vaporization: 42.41 kJ/mol; (21)Boiling Point: 205.9 °C at 760 mmHg; (22)Vapour Pressure: 0.35 mmHg at 25°C; (23)Exact Mass: 147.12193; (24)MonoIsotopic Mass: 147.12193; (25)Topological Polar Surface Area: 12.9; (26)Heavy Atom Count: 11; (27)Complexity: 102; (28)Covalently-Bonded Unit Count: 1.

Use of Diethyl(3-pyridyl)borane: Diethyl(3-pyridyl)borane could react with 2-bromo-thiophene to produce 3-thiophen-2-yl-pyridine. The reaction could happen in the reagent of KOH, tetra-n-butylammonium bromide, the solvent of tetrahydrofuran, the catalytic agent of terakispalladium. And it needs the reaction time of 8 hours in the condition of heating. Besides, its yield is 75 %.

When you are dealing with this chemical, you should be very cautious. This is a kind of irritant  chemical, it is irritating to eyes, respiratory system and skin and may cause inflammation to the skin or other mucous membranes. Therefore, you should wear suitable gloves and eye/face protection and then avoid contacting with skin and eyes. And then if in case of contact with eyes, rinse immediately with plenty of water and seek medical advice.
